History

T in the Park started in 1994, it was held in Strathclyde Country Park near Glasgow. By 1997 it had out grew Strathclyde Country Park and moved to an old disused airfield named Balado airfield in Kinross.
It is currently Scotland's biggest festival and has a great reputation!

Not sure about Camping?

If the thought of camping in a tent puts you off TITP you have a few other options :).

CAMPERVAN- You can take your own camper van and have a 7m by 7m space for it. To do this you must have a Thursday Camping ticket and add your campervan to this. There are no hook ups for water or electricity and you are limited to one CPG gas cylinder per van! Also there is limited space for campervans so you would have to act quickly to do this!

TANGERINE FIELDS- This is a separate camping area with ready pitched and equipped tents :); this area also has a block of showers and toilets which are looked after by a group of stewards. Traditionally the Tangerine Fields are a little quieter. To do this you have to add this on to you regular ticket.

THE RESIDENCE- For those of you with a little more money to spend you can chose to stay in the residence, there is a few options for this such as a tipi or a podpad house (see the TITP website for more info). This is a separate area which also has a cafe and bar, premium toilets and also a festival recovery spa!
You need to but a residence package ticket to stay here, this package includes accommodation, festival ticket, and parking and VIP access.

All of these options can be add to your ticket al the time of purchase, just follow the steps given however I would recommend that you have decided where you want to stay before you try to buy tickets!

There is also Refresh is usually £20 for the weekend or £3 per visit and allows you to use posh toilets, have some pampering, use private showers and they also have a salon where you can get your hair done :) (This is usually very busy so you need to go early to avoid the queues)

What to expect when you arrive

Campers
If you arrive by bus there is a drop-off point for you and if you drive then you have a car park (a massive field) both of these lead to a path which is well sign posted. This path goes round the outside of the site; sadly you can't see must due to the walls. You just keep following the path till you reach a queue, this is a long walk especially with all your stuff but just keep thinking about how amazing the weekend it going to be :). When you reach the queue you will have a bit of a wait but it gives you a chance of a rest before you have to walk through the camp site. When you reach the end of the line you get your band put on after getting your ticket scanned. At this point you may also get your bag checked. You must keep this band on to get back into the campsite; you will also need your ticket!


Day Passes
If you are planning to got to T for the day then you have a separate drop-off point from the bus and also a separate area to park from campers but don't worry this is all clearly sign posted. You follow the path a short way until you see a row of gates theses are for day entry and again are clearly sign posted. Here they will scan your ticket and let you through the gate.

I am sure that you will find your way easily but if in any doubt follow the crowds and ask a steward :)

Getting to TITP

If you are planning to drive there you will find there is a mass of parked cars all in rows. I would recommend you find a landmark or get something for your car so that you can easily find it as we spent what felt like an age looking for our car when it was time to come home.

If you the bus there is a drop off point which lead to the path of the campsite and another drop of point for people just going for this day this however is all clearly sign posted :)

The post code for Balado Airfield, Kinross is KY13 0NW

Will Biffy Clyro be making their 10th appearence??

Biffy Clyro first appeared at T in the Park in 1999 and have now played 9 times! It has been rumoured that they Will appear again in 2011. They have been in attendance nearly every year since 1999 and every year have given a great performance. I saw them in 2010 and though they were amazing, they really had the crowd going! If they appear in 2011 I will definitely be there to see them :)

Tent

I really would recommend getting a fairly decent tent as a few of my friends bought really cheap ones and them either blew away, ripped or leaked. One of my friends even woke up in a massive puddle! Also once you have bought the tent I would recommend trying it out in the back garden first. I arrived on site with mine and discovered that easy build meant standing in the rain attempting to read impossible instructions while trying to differentiate between poles A and b both of which were almost identical! I also found when I was choosing a tent that when they say four man tent they mean four small men with no bags, therefore I would check you are going to actually have enough room for you and your friends.
